In this work, we firstly developed a series of binary ionic liquids functionalized silica (SiO2-g-PC2-CnvimBr) by simultaneou WebThe radiation polymerization of ethylene and of vinyl polymers was studied. Ampoules filled with a mixture of natural rubber and vinyl chloride were irradiated. The polymer resulting from gamma irradiation is not soluble, but swells slightly in some solvents (benzene, toluene, carbon tetrachloride, methylene chloride) and some solvent mixtures.
